Two-stroke engines
Treatment applies to serviceable two-stroke engines of motorcycles, outboard motors, and household equipment. XADO revitalizant gel for household and motorcycle equipment is introduced in stages using three sachets — into the fuel tank or into the oil system, depending on the design of the fuel and lubrication systems.
Procedure for treating two-stroke internal combustion engines (motorcycle, outboard, and household equipment engines)
What is treated
- Serviceable two-stroke internal combustion engines (motorcycle, outboard, and household equipment engines).
- Two-stroke engines with a combined fuel and lubrication system — the gel is introduced into the fuel tank.
- Two-stroke engines with separate fuel and lubrication systems — the gel is introduced into the engine oil system.
When treatment is not performed
- Engines having parts with 100% wear are not subject to treatment.
- Engines with mechanically damaged parts are not subject to treatment.
Preparation
- To completely remove varnish deposits on the pistons and piston rings, it is recommended to decarbonize the cylinder-piston group with VERYLUBE "Antikoks" before starting the treatment.
- Warm the engine up to operating temperature.
- For combined systems, the contents of the sachet may first be diluted in a small amount of oil or petrol at a temperature of 20°C, and the mixture then added to the fuel tank.
- For separate systems, the contents of the sachet may first be dissolved in a small amount of the engine's regular oil at a temperature of 40°C, and the mixture then added to the engine oil system.

Dosage rates
| Compound | Rate | How and when |
|---|---|---|
| XADO revitalizant gel for household and motorcycle equipment | contents of one sachet into a full fuel tank | Engines with a combined fuel and lubrication system; three sachets in total — at three consecutive fill-ups of a full tank. |
| XADO revitalizant gel for household and motorcycle equipment | contents of the 1st sachet into the oil filler neck | Engines with separate fuel and lubrication systems; three sachets in total — the second and third are introduced into the oil system after not less than 3 hours of operating time or 150–250 km of mileage each. |
| XADO revitalizant gel for household and motorcycle equipment | the recommended dose must be doubled | When treating engines with a displacement of more than 1.0 L (1000 cm³). |
| VERYLUBE "Antikoks" | 1 tube (volume 10.0 ml) per 1 cylinder | Decarbonization of the cylinder-piston group before starting the gel treatment; the application procedure is per the instructions on the package. |
Treatment stages
- Combined systems (clause 23.2.1): warm the engine up to operating temperature.
- Combined systems (clause 23.2.2): squeeze the contents of one sachet into a full fuel tank. The contents of the sachet may first be diluted in a small amount of oil or petrol at a temperature of 20°C and the mixture added to the fuel tank.
- Combined systems (clause 23.2.3): operate the engine in the normal manner.until the fuel in the tank is used up
- Combined systems (clause 23.2.4): once the fuel in the tank has been used up, fill the tank completely and introduce the contents of the second sachet in the same manner.
- Combined systems (clause 23.2.5): introduce the third sachet of gel in the same manner at the next fuel fill-up.
- Combined systems (clause 23.2.6): the engine treatment is considered complete.operating time of not less than 30 hours or mileage of not less than 1500 km
- Separate systems (clause 23.3.1): warm the engine up to operating temperature.
- Separate systems (clause 23.3.2): squeeze the contents of the 1st sachet into the oil filler neck. The contents of the sachet may first be dissolved in a small amount of the engine's regular oil at a temperature of 40°C and the mixture then added to the engine oil system.
- Separate systems (clause 23.3.3): start the engine and let it run at idle.2 minutes
- Separate systems (clause 23.3.4): then operate the engine in the normal manner.
- Separate systems (clause 22.3.5 as printed in the source): introduce the second sachet of XADO revitalizant gel for household and motorcycle equipment into the engine oil system in the same manner.after operating time of not less than 3 hours or mileage of 150-250 km
- Separate systems (clause 23.3.6): introduce the third sachet of gel into the engine oil system.after the second sachet has been introduced and operating time of not less than 3 hours or mileage of 150-250 km
- Separate systems (clause 23.3.7): the treatment is considered complete.operating time of not less than 30 hours or mileage of not less than 1500 km
After treatment
- The treatment is considered complete after the engine has accumulated not less than 30 hours of operating time or not less than 1500 km of mileage.
Points to watch
- When treating engines with a displacement of more than 1.0 L (1000 cm³), the recommended dose must be doubled.
- The application procedure for VERYLUBE "Antikoks" is per the instructions on the package.
